Returns one product by slug: its live catalogue entry (price, licence, lifecycle state, the specification address) together with the routes fetch_data can call and the parameters each route requires, taken from the platform's published product record. Needs no key and charges nothing. Use it before fetch_data — the route names come from here; an unknown slug answers with the slugs the catalogue serves.
